Penality

Pronunciation varies by accent · noun

Meaning

The quality or state of being penal; liability to punishment..

Example Sentences

Many of the Ancients denied the Antipodes, and some unto the penality of contrary affirmations
penality is not merely an effect or a specific result of neoliberalism but is a core defining feature.
